1. (general)
a. la juerga (F)
(f) means that a noun is feminine. Spanish nouns have a gender, which is either feminine (like la mujer or la luna) or masculine (like el hombre or el sol).
After the championship victory, the revelry lasted all night.Después de la victoria en el campeonato, la juerga duró toda la noche.
The locals were partying in the streets, and soon after, the tourists joined in the revelry.La gente local estaba celebrando en las calles, y poco después los turistas se unieron a la juerga.
b. la parranda (F) (colloquial)
(f) means that a noun is feminine. Spanish nouns have a gender, which is either feminine (like la mujer or la luna) or masculine (like el hombre or el sol).
A word or phrase that is commonly used in conversational speech (e.g. skinny, grandma).
We all enjoyed the revelry on my twenty-first birthday.Todos disfrutamos de la parranda en mi veintiún cumpleaños.
c. las festividades (F)
(f) means that a noun is feminine. Spanish nouns have a gender, which is either feminine (like la mujer or la luna) or masculine (like el hombre or el sol).
The New Year's Eve revelry will begin at 8 pm.Las festividades de Nochevieja comenzarán a las 8 pm.
d. las fiestas (F)
(f) means that a noun is feminine. Spanish nouns have a gender, which is either feminine (like la mujer or la luna) or masculine (like el hombre or el sol).
There is a lot of revelry during the Christmas season.Hay muchas fiestas durante la temporada navideña.
